## Step 7: Enable trace propagation

Every Lockridge microservice must forward the Spanwick trace header. Update each service's middleware to the shared Spanwick client, version 3 or later. Do not hand-roll header parsing. Verify spans appear in the Corvane viewer before closing the ticket. Apply the following configuration to each service.

service settings:
[fendor]
port = 5672
team = istix
host = fendor.orvexsoft.example
region = north-1
access_code = ac_3bd339
timeout_ms = 3000

Welcome to the Tollery support rotation. Our test-data factory library, Seedwright, generates realistic accounts, orders, and tickets for the staging environment at Marrowvale. Use it instead of copying production rows — ever. Factories are versioned, so regenerate data after each release. To authorize Seedwright against the staging vault on first use, supply the recovery passphrase printed directly below.

vault phrase of bafof-fawip = silys-ulamir-wenok-julir

## Runbook: Retrying Failed Exports (Quillport)

For the security review: failed exports are retried at most three times, with exponential backoff and no change to the signed payload. Each retry reuses the original authorization context; no credentials are re-derived. Retries past the limit park the job in a quarantine queue for manual review. Each quarantined job records the originating build token directly underneath.

session token of kagup-hahaf = htk3_2b8

Handover: FeedSentry podcast validator

Taking over from Priya's rotation. Validator is stable; the only open issue is strict-mode enclosure checks flagging some legitimate redirects. Plugin authors: hook ordering changed in 2.9 — pre-validate hooks now run before namespace expansion, so adjust accordingly. Don't mutate the feed object in read-only phases; it'll throw. Everything else is documented inline. Current runtime settings you should code against are as follows.

config for kadug-yahop:
quenwyn:
  pin: 2459
  metrics_host: metrics.quenwyn.lumicsys.internal
  tenant: julax
  seal: seal_0d5ead96